Life Insurance
Many individuals have life policies that can be used to benefit charities when the insured dies or in some cases, during the insured’s lifetime. Life insurance can be used to benefit charities in two primary ways:
Name South County Hospital as a primary beneficiary or as a contingent beneficiary. Changing your beneficiaries is easy. Simply contact your insurance carrier and request a beneficiary form.:
Benefits:
- Easy to give – involves little effort or paperwork.
- Continued ownership.
- Revocable – may change beneficiaries during lifetime.
- No income tax benefits, but will circumvent estate tax.
Policy owner can irrevocably assign the ownership and beneficiary designation to the South County Hospital, guaranteeing that the death benefit will pass to the charity. If the policy has cash value, the Hospital would have the option of either holding until the maturity date or surrendering and receiving the policy’s present cash value.
Benefits:
- Donor may be entitled to an immediate charitable income tax deduction equal to the fair market value or the adjusted cost basis the donor has in the policy.
- Proceeds will pass free of estate taxation to the Hospital when the insured.
